πŸ“–Generation guide

Gen 3 β€’ 1984-1987

The Gen 3 Civic is known for its compact design and fuel efficiency. Enthusiasts cherish these models for their JDM-import appeal and classic styling.

Gen 4 β€’ 1988-1991

With a more aerodynamic design, Gen 4 models are often praised for their handling and performance. They remain a favorite for modifications and restorations.

Gen 5 β€’ 1992-1995

Gen 5 Civics introduced performance-oriented trims, making them popular among younger drivers. Their lightweight build has led to a thriving aftermarket scene.

Gen 6 β€’ 1996-2000

Notable for their reliability, Gen 6 models, especially hatchbacks, are highly sought after. The D-series engines require timely maintenance, especially valve adjustments.

Gen 7 β€’ 2001-2005

The Gen 7 Civic stands out with sporty variants like the EP3 Si. However, transmission issues can arise, leading to higher demand for well-maintained examples.

Gen 8 β€’ 2006-2011

The Gen 8 Civic is recognized for its sleek design and performance. Rare head-gasket issues can affect some K20 engines, but overall, they maintain solid value.

Gen 9 β€’ 2012-2015

While the R18 is known for its fuel efficiency, it's sometimes criticized for being underpowered. Still, Civics from this generation are popular for their practical design.

Gen 10 β€’ 2016-2021

The Gen 10 models introduced a CVT that some drivers find hesitant. However, their sleek look and modern features keep them in high demand.

Gen 11 β€’ 2022+

The latest generation continues the Civic legacy with advanced technology and performance enhancements. Early adopters are keen on these modern offerings.

Known issues by generation

Each generation of the Honda Civic has its own quirks that potential donors should be aware of. The Gen 6 models often require valve adjustments and timely timing belt replacements at around 60k miles. For Gen 7, transmission grind issues can affect the EP3 Si, so charities will check for smooth shifting at pickup. The Gen 8 K20 engines pose a rare head-gasket risk, while the Gen 9 R18 is often noted for underperformance. Additionally, early L15B 1.5T turbo models experience oil consumption, and drivers of Gen 10 Civics may notice CVT hesitation. Knowing these details helps charities assess the vehicle’s condition accurately.

Donation value by condition + generation

The donation value of your Honda Civic can vary significantly depending on its condition and mileage. Low-mileage models, especially those in pristine condition, often fetch a premium, particularly Si and Type R variants, which are well-regarded among enthusiasts. However, high-mileage Civics, especially those exceeding 250,000 miles, may sit at a lower valuation. Additionally, certain trims like the EX-L and Sport have higher appraisal values. While traditional models may show depreciation over time, the Civic's legendary longevity often keeps its overall market demand strong.
